Lewis Acid: a species that accepts an electron pair (i.e., an electrophiles and electron deficient molecules) and will have vacant orbitals BF3

Lewis Base: a species that donates an electron pair (i.e., a nucleophile) and will have lone-pair electrons NF3

An acid is a proton (hydrogen ion H+) donor. e.g. HSO4

A base is a proton (hydrogen ion H+) acceptor HSO4,OH
